The Sales Manager is responsible for driving agency growth by leading, coaching, and motivating a high-performing sales team. This role focuses on increasing new business production, improving retention, and ensuring an exceptional customer experience while upholding State Farm’s values and standards. The Sales Manager works closely with the Agency Owner to develop sales strategies, track performance metrics, and cultivate a positive, results-driven culture.
Seeking a proactive and organized Multiline Sales Manager to join the team. This role focuses on supporting customers across multiple product lines and contributing to the overall success of the agency through relationship management, outreach, and team coordination.
Key Responsibilities Sales Leadership & Strategy
- Develop and implement sales strategies to meet and exceed monthly, quarterly, and annual production goals
- Monitor individual and team performance metrics, including new business, cross-selling, and retention
- Conduct regular sales meetings and performance reviews
- Identify growth opportunities within the local market
Team Development & Coaching
- Recruit, onboard, and train new sales team members
- Provide ongoing coaching, role-playing, and skill development
- Foster a competitive, positive, and accountable team culture
- Create incentive programs to motivate performance
Business Development
- Drive new customer acquisition through community involvement, networking, referrals, and lead generation strategies
- Oversee follow-up systems for internet, inbound, and referral leads
- Build and maintain strong relationships with clients and community partners
Customer Experience & Retention
- Ensure consistent delivery of exceptional customer service
- Address escalated customer concerns professionally and efficiently
- Promote account reviews and policy bundling to increase retention
Operational Excellence
- Maintain compliance with State Farm policies and insurance regulations
- Track and report sales data and pipeline activity
- Assist in marketing initiatives and local promotional efforts
- Engage with new and existing customers to discuss available product options.
- Assist customers in reviewing insurance and financial service offerings.
- Participate in community activities that build local awareness of the agency.
Qualifications
- 2+ years of Sales Experience.
- Experience in the insurance industry with proven cross-sell results.
- Strong communication and leadership abilities.
- Experience managing or coordinating within a business or customer service setting.
- Organized, dependable, and able to manage multiple priorities.
- Interest in professional growth within an agency environment.
- Must possess or be able to obtain necessary state insurance licenses.
